The Indonesian capital market recovered in 2021 after a decline due to the COVID-19 pandemic in 2020. The role of the capital market is crucial for economic growth, and investors need to pay attention to factors such as financial reports and company performance. Investors in LQ45 companies, consisting of 45 stocks with high liquidity, make selections based on transactions and market capitalization. This research focuses on the influence of Earning Per Share (EPS), Return On Assets (ROA), Debt to Equity Ratio (DER), and Price to Book Value (PBV) on the stock prices of LQ45 companies in the period 2018-2021. The research problem involves questions about the influence of each ratio on stock prices. The research objective is to examine the influence of these ratios. The results of the research are expected to provide important information for readers about the factors affecting stock prices and insights for researchers into the dynamics of the capital market. This research can also serve as a reference for further studies. The results of the analysis indicate that Earning Per Share (EPS), Return On Assets (ROA), Debt to Equity Ratio (DER), and Price to Book Value (PBV) significantly influence the stock prices of LQ45 companies.

Eka Febrianti; Makhrusatun Inka Widayani; Dewi Yuni Windarti

Maeswara : Jurnal Riset Ilmu Manajemen dan Kewirausahaan 2023 Asosiasi Riset Ilmu Manajemen Kewirausahaan dan Bisnis Indonesia

. Accounting for exchange rate differences and foreign currency transactions has a significant impact on annual financial reports. Companies that trade foreign currencies must apply appropriate accounting policies to record exchange rate differences that occur. This research aims to analyze the accounting treatment of exchange rate differences and foreign currency transactions at PT. Indofood Sukses Makmur Tbk The method used in this research is a descriptive method using secondary data obtained from the company's financial reports. The research results are based on the application of PT. Indofood Sukses Makmur Tbk's accounting principles in accordance with Financial Accounting Standards (SAK). The author notes translation differences when recognizing income or expenses and does not consider translation differences when recording assets or liabilities. This research also shows that the resulting exchange rate differences have a significant impact on PT's annual financial reports. Indofood Sukses Makmur Tbk. A favorable exchange rate difference can increase the company's net profit, while an unfavorable exchange rate difference can reduce the company's net profit.

Mia Nurmalia; Yunita Indah Saputri; Vanio Bagas Saputra; Dania Dwi Rinita; Endang Kartini Panggiarti

Jurnal Manajemen Kreatif dan Inovasi 2023 International Forum of Researchers and Lecturers

Accounting for foreign currency transactions is an important aspect in the scope of corporate finance, especially in the context of business globalization. PSAK 10 (Statement of Financial Accounting Standards) regulates this aspect and provides guidelines on how companies should account for transactions in foreign currencies as well as related financial reporting. This research explores the implementation of PSAK 10 in preparing financial reports, with a focus on foreign currency transactions. In PSAK 10, companies are directed to use the foreign currency exchange rate on the transaction date to measure transactions in foreign currency. In addition, significant changes in foreign currency exchange rates after the transaction date are also taken into account and recognized as exchange gain or loss. A deep understanding of the application of these provisions is crucial so that financial reports accurately reflect the company's financial position. Nisa Anindyasari; Nabila Septiana Putri; Sani Andriani Nurwafiyah

Jurnal Manajemen Kreatif dan Inovasi 2023 International Forum of Researchers and Lecturers

The aim of this research is to analyze the treatment of foreign exchange differences at PT. Elang Mahkota Teknologi Tbk (EMTK), focusing on transaction management, the use of functional currency, and exchange rate risk mitigation. The research method employed is qualitative, with PT EMTK as the research subject. Data was obtained through literature review, referring to the Annual Reports of PT EMTK. The study indicates that PT EMTK adopts a cautious approach in handling foreign exchange transactions. The majority of business units use the Indonesian Rupiah as the functional currency, and the monetary assets and liabilities are adjusted to the exchange rates at the reporting date. Despite the absence of an official hedging policy, the company still considers current market conditions, especially regarding cash and cash equivalents balances in USD. Additionally, the research reveals that PT EMTK conducts sensitivity analysis on exchange rate risk, measuring the impact of exchange rate fluctuations on pre-tax profits. Overall, the company diligently monitors foreign exchange rate risks and takes proactive measures against external factors that may affect financial performance.

Lidiya Uzmasyah; Saparuddin Siregar; Atika Atika

Jurnal Kendali Akuntansi 2023 International Forum of Researchers and Lecturers

This study aims to determine the application of financial reportsbased on Minister of Cooperatives Regulation No. 14 of 2015 concerning Guidelines USPPS Accounting By Cooperatives. The research method used in This research is a qualitative descriptive obtained from interviews and documentation. The research findings show that BMT Sumber Barokah Pulau Rakyat has not yet implemented financial reports based on the Regulations Minister of Cooperatives No. 14 of 2015 concerning USPPS Accounting Guidelines By Cooperatives in the presentation and preparation of financial statements. It can seen from the presentation and disclosure of transactions in the financial statements Balance Sheet Report on BMT Sumber Barokah and Temporary Syrirkah Funds combined with liabilities should be presented separately from liabilities.While in its financial accountability, BMT Sumber Barokah Pulau Rakyat only presents a statement of financial position (balance sheet), calculations equity, calculation of remaining results of operations (profit/loss), and statements of cash flows only. Matter is not in accordance with the Regulation of the Minister of Cooperatives No. 14 of 2015 About the USPPS Accounting Guidelines By Cooperatives which suggests there is reports on benevolent funds, reports on sources and use of zakat, as well as notes on financial statements   Keywords: Financial Reports, Implementation of Financial Reports based on Minister of Cooperatives Regulation No. 14 of 2015 Concerning USPPS Accounting Guidelines By Cooperatives
